无论是构建大型Web应用、数据仓库还是嵌入式系统,MySQL都能提供强大的支持
本文将详细阐述如何在Linux环境下通过解压安装的方式部署MySQL,确保每一步都清晰明了,让您轻松掌握这一技能
一、准备工作 在开始之前,我们需要做一些必要的准备工作,以确保安装过程顺利进行
1.选择Linux发行版:虽然大多数Linux发行版都支持MySQL,但本文将以CentOS 7为例进行说明
其他发行版如Ubuntu、Debian等步骤大同小异,仅在包管理工具和依赖管理上略有不同
2.检查系统要求: - 至少2GB RAM(推荐4GB以上) - 1GB的磁盘空间用于MySQL数据目录 - 至少一个有效的用户账户(非root用户)用于运行MySQL服务 3.下载MySQL压缩包: - 访问MySQL官方网站(https://dev.mysql.com/downloads/mysql/),选择适合您系统架构(如x86_64)的MySQL版本
- 下载带有`.tar.gz`后缀的压缩包,这是解压安装所需的格式
4.安装依赖: - MySQL依赖于一些基本的库和开发工具,如`libaio`、`gcc`等
在CentOS上,可以使用以下命令安装: ```bash sudo yum install -y libaio libaio-devel gcc gcc-c++ make ``` 二、解压MySQL安装包 1.上传安装包: -使用`scp`、`rsync`等工具将下载的MySQL压缩包上传到服务器上的指定目录,或使用`wget`直接从命令行下载: ```bash wget https://dev.mysql.com/get/Downloads/MySQL-X.Y.Z-linux-glibc2.12-x86_64.tar.gz ``` 2.解压文件: -使用`tar`命令解压下载的压缩包: ```bash tar -zxvf MySQL-X.Y.Z-linux-glibc2.12-x86_64.tar.gz ``` - 解压后,会生成一个名为`mysql-X.Y.Z-linux-glibc2.12-x86_64`的目录,我们将其重命名为`mysql`以便于管理: ```bash mv mysql-X.Y.Z-linux-glibc2.12-x86_64 mysql ``` 三、配置MySQL 1.创建用户和组: - 为了安全起见,不建议使用root用户运行MySQL服务
创建一个新的用户和组: ```bash sudo groupadd mysql sudo useradd -r -g mysql -s /bin/false mysql ``` 2.设置目录权
Hyper Dunk X黑白,潮流运动新风尚
Linux解压安装MySQL教程
Hyper 3.0.2新版本功能全解析
Linux屏幕上的高效操作秘籍
Xshell环境配置:轻松打造高效终端
Linux系统下轻松启动Minecraft游戏指南
耐克Hyper Grip篮球:掌控球场新利器
Linux屏幕上的高效操作秘籍
Linux系统下轻松启动Minecraft游戏指南
用户,掌握这些技能都将是一笔宝贵的财富。Linux查看主频:高效掌握你的系统性能在当
Linux下cat命令的实用技巧解析
Linux系统下快速查看CPU主频技巧
Linux AWK正则技巧大揭秘
探索Linux系统下的无人机飞行视频编辑技巧
hyper未安装,如何快速上手教程
Linux系统下快速缩小字体技巧
Linux下PHP服务监听配置指南
Linux系统下Miniconda的彻底卸载指南
Linux大师秘籍:解锁高效运维之道